In the vast landscape of artificial intelligence and computer vision, the generation of synthetic images has emerged as a powerful tool, paving the way for breakthroughs in various fields. This process involves creating images that mimic real-world scenarios, often indistinguishable from their authentic counterparts. As we celebrate the one-year anniversary of delving into the realm of synthetic image generation, let’s explore the journey from pixels to insights and understand the significance of synthetic data in this transformative technology.
The Rise of Synthetic Image Generation:
The roots of synthetic image generation trace back to the advent of generative models, particularly Generative Adversarial Networks (GANs). Introduced by Ian Goodfellow and his colleagues in 2014, GANs sparked a revolution in the AI community. The concept revolves around a generator and a discriminator network engaged in a continuous duel, where the generator aims to create realistic images, and the discriminator strives to distinguish between real and generated ones. This adversarial training process leads to the generation of images that can be indistinguishable from their real counterparts.
Over the years, researchers have fine-tuned and expanded upon the GAN architecture, introducing variations such as Conditional GANs, StyleGAN, and BigGAN. Conditional GANs allow users to control specific features of the generated images, opening the door to targeted synthesis. StyleGAN, on the other hand, focuses on capturing and manipulating the styles present in images, leading to unprecedented levels of realism. BigGAN scales up the architecture to generate high-resolution images, pushing the boundaries of what was once deemed possible.
Understanding Synthetic Data Generation:
Synthetic data generation involves the creation of data that mimics the characteristics of real-world data without being directly sourced from it. In the context of image generation, this process typically employs generative models such as Generative Adversarial Networks (GANs) and Variational Autoencoders (VAEs). These models are trained to produce images that exhibit similar statistical properties, textures, and structures as real images.
Benefits of Synthetic Data:
Synthetic data generation enables the creation of diverse datasets that cover a wide range of scenarios. This diversity is crucial for training robust AI models capable of handling various real-world situations.
Generated synthetic data can be used to augment existing datasets, providing additional variations for model training. This augmentation helps enhance the model’s ability to generalize and perform well in different environments.
Privacy and Security:
In certain applications, using real-world data may raise privacy concerns. Synthetic data allows researchers and developers to create realistic datasets without compromising sensitive information.
Acquiring and annotating large datasets can be expensive and time-consuming. Synthetic data generation provides a cost-effective solution, reducing the financial burden associated with data collection.
Applications of Synthetic Image Generation:
Training AI models for autonomous vehicles requires diverse datasets that encompass various driving conditions. Synthetic data generation facilitates the creation of scenarios ranging from different weather conditions to complex traffic situations.
In the medical field, synthetic data can be used to generate diverse images for training diagnostic models. This aids in the development of robust models that can identify patterns and anomalies in medical imagery.
Enhancing object recognition models requires datasets with a wide range of object variations. Synthetic data generation assists in creating datasets with diverse objects, textures, and lighting conditions.
From its inception as an innovative concept to its current standing as a transformative technology, synthetic image generation has come a long way. The journey from pixels to insights continues to unfold, pushing the boundaries of what can be achieved in the realm of artificial intelligence. As this technology becomes more sophisticated, its impact on diverse industries and research fields is set to grow, opening new avenues for exploration and discovery. The ability to create realistic images from scratch not only fuels creativity but also empowers AI systems to better understand and interpret the visual world. With responsible development and application, synthetic image generation promises a future where the line between reality and the virtual becomes increasingly blurred.